    This is a great local coffee shop hidden on a beautiful side street in South Pasadena. It's a very comfortable place to enjoy a hot drink with lots of places to sit/work inside and more tables out front of the old brick building. We had the Pumpkin Spice Chai Latte and a Dos Leches Latte. Both were flavorful, smooth & warm on a cold day. The staff was both friendly & helpful and the shop is cluttered but clean. There is ample street parking and it is a lovely area to go for a walk.

    I've driven by Kaldi numerous times and always see people sitting outside enjoying their coffee, so when my darling girls mentioned they'd be in the area this place seemed like the perfect spot to meet up! I had no idea that Kaldi had been in the area for 29 years. The coffee shop is women owned and currently has a new owner, so disregard any previous bad reviews because she was darling! I didn't catch her name but she was working hard behind the counter and serving every cup with a smile. The shop itself is cozy. Plenty of tables to sit at and relax with a beverage and a pastry. It's a great spot to meet up with friends, read a book, or get some studying in. They support local artists and their artwork is displayed on the wall for purchase. Our order consisted of: Macchiato (Graciela), Mexican Mocha (Jessica), 3 espresso shot latte with oat milk (Te-See), and a Drip for me. We also shared a cheese Danish. I needed some extra fuel to help me finish a work project by a 1 p.m. deadline and the Drip did the trick. It was smooth & robust and gave me that extra boost. *Parking lot on the side of the building & free parking on the street.
